Deactivation

Verb (used with object)

to cause to be inactive; remove the effectiveness of.
to demobilize or disband (a military unit).
to render (a bomb, shell, or the like) inoperative, esp. by disconnecting, removing, or otherwise interfering with the action of the fuze.
Chemistry . to render (a chemical, enzyme, catalyst, etc.) inactive.

Verb (used without object)

Physical Chemistry . to lose radioactivity.
